Formulas Required for Automation & Analysis

  • Monthly Total Income/Expenses: Use =SUM(D3:D30) to calculate total planned/actual spending per category.
  • Variance Calculation: In the Budget Planner, use formula: =Actual - Planned to show over or under budget performance.
  • Habit Completion Rate: On the Habit Tracker, use =COUNTIF(F2:F15,"✓")/ROWS(F2:F15)*100 for percentage completion.
  • Auto-Populate Dashboard Metrics: Use =VLOOKUP("Salary",Sheet2!A:E,3,FALSE) to pull income values into dashboard cells.
  • Savings Progress Tracker: In the Goal Sheet: =SUMIFS(ExpenseLog!D:D,ExpenseLog!C:C,"Savings") to track actual savings vs target.

Conditional Formatting for Visual Impact

  • Spending Variance: Apply conditional formatting to “Variance” column — red if negative (overspending), green if positive (under budget).
  • Habit Completion: Color-code habit cells — bright green for "✓", light gray for "✗". Use a 30-day streak highlighter.
  • Budget Health Score: On Dashboard, use data bars to visualize category-wise spending efficiency.
  • Goal Progress: Gradient fill on savings progress bar — blue (low) to green (high).

Instructions for the User

  1. Open the template and save it as your personal monthly budget file (e.g., "Jane_2024_April.xlsx").
  2. Navigate to the "Monthly Budget Planner" sheet and fill in your expected income and expense categories with realistic figures.
  3. In the “Habit Linkage” column, assign one habit per financial category (e.g., “Pay rent on time” for rent).
  4. Record daily expenses in the "Expense Log" sheet. Use dropdowns to categorize spending.
  5. Review your habits daily using the "Habit Tracker" and update completion status accordingly.
  6. At month’s end, analyze results in the Dashboard: assess budget variance, habit streaks, and savings progress.
  7. Use the "Goal Progress & Reflections" sheet to journal insights and set goals for next month.
